Class AbstractWeldDeployment

    • Method Detail

      • getExtensions

        public Iterable<Metadata<Extension>> getExtensions()
        Description copied from interface: Deployment
        Specifies the extensions this deployment should call observer methods on. JSR-299 specifies that extensions should be loaded using Service Providers from the JAR File specification Weld delegates this task to the container, allowing the container to programatically alter the extensions registered. To load extensions, the container could use the ServiceLoader available in the JDK (since Java 6). In pre Java 6 environments, the container must provide the ServiceLoader itself. We provide an example Service Loader here.
        Specified by:
        getExtensions in interface Deployment
        the extensions to call observer methods on, or an empty list if there are no observers

